How to find a reputable dentist

Finding a reputable dentist requires thorough research and careful consideration. Here are some key steps to help you identify a trustworthy dental practice:

Seek recommendations. Ask friends, family or colleagues for recommendations. Experiences from people you know can provide valuable insight into the quality of care that the practice provides.

Read online reviews. Google or the dental practice’s website can offer a glimpse into how others feel about the practice.

Check qualifications. Verify the qualifications and credentials of the dentist and the dental team. Ensure they are registered with the General Dental Council (GDC).

Visit the practice. Schedule a visit to the dental practice to assess the environment and overall atmosphere. A welcoming and well-maintained practice is indicative of a commitment to patient comfort and care.

Halfway through dental treatment and having problems?

Despite careful selection, unforeseen circumstances or issues may arise during dental treatment. Common concerns include dissatisfaction with the quality of care or the dental practice going out of business. It’s essential to address these issues promptly and take action to protect your oral health.

If the dental practice goes out of business, it can disrupt your treatment plan. In such cases:

*Contact the dental practice to find out more about the situation.
*Retrieve your dental records and treatment plan.
*Seek recommendations for a new reputable dentist to continue your treatment.

If you are unhappy with the quality of care or treatment outcomes:

*Communicate your concerns with your current dentist.
*Seek a second opinion from another reputable dentist to assess the situation objectively.
*If necessary, consider switching to a dentist with a proven track record of successful outcomes.

Should I leave my teeth as they are?

Facing problems halfway through your dental treatment may tempt you to abandon it altogether. However, neglecting dental issues can lead to more severe consequences.

Untreated dental concerns can progress to gum disease, with common symptoms including inflammation, bleeding gums and potential tooth loss. Abandoning your treatment can also lead to tooth decay, causing pain and sensitivity.

Delaying or avoiding treatment can result in more complex oral health issues, leading to higher treatment costs in the long run.
